Role Overview :
As the Head of India Engineering & Operations, you will be responsible for building and scaling the India organization while serving as the senior-most technical and operational leader in the region. You will work closely with the CEO and global leadership team to translate company vision into execution, build engineering capability, establish processes, attract top talent, and create a culture of ownership and innovation.
This role requires someone who can seamlessly transition between architecture discussions, customer conversations, hiring decisions, delivery reviews, organizational planning, and strategic business discussions.

Ideal Candidate Profile :
We are looking for a builder rather than a caretaker. The ideal candidate combines deep semiconductor expertise with proven leadership experience and a strong entrepreneurial mindset.
Required Experience :
- 15+ years of experience in semiconductor product development.
- Strong background in ASIC, FPGA, SoC, VLSI, Design, Verification, Architecture, or related domains.
- Experience leading large engineering programs and cross-functional technical teams.
- Experience managing engineering managers, architects, and senior technical leaders.
- Demonstrated ability to drive execution in fast-paced environments.
